  4. China setzt schwer auf Krypto, Quote: "

    - China’s government-backed digital currency is expected to be launched with an “enlightened” infrastructure

    - China’s crypto boom is expected to be less ‘fragmented’ as government backs blockchain efforts

    - United States needs to “hurry up” to catch up with China’s digital currency project, said the managing partner at the Proof of Capital venture fund.

    - China has signaled that it doesn’t want to over-regulate its digital currency, instead letting companies “experiment” with it

    - China is looking at this as a long-term investment. Driving the adoption of digital currency might be a way to ensure their currency doesn’t lose value.

    - China is developing a Digital Currency Electronic Payment, or DCEP, to be issued by the People’s Bank of China. The national currency may be launched within months."
